Default Newbie Nitrous Questions

OK, I am new to the nitrous world....lol...

Well, Im gonna hopefully be doing an LS1/A4 swap in my 'bird(see sig)..

Ive never really been a nitrous person, but I just got an idea in my mind...

OK, I plan on doing a Manual Valve Body 4L60E, and about a 3500 Stall(Just a lil background info)

Well, I dont wanna do 500+ shots, I just want a 150 shot(93 Octane)...

So:

1) What brand do you recommend?(NOS, TNT, NX, etc.)
2) What accessories should I get? (Window Switch, Bottle Warmer, Safety Switch, etc)
3) What type of shot?(Wet, Dry)
4) What mods will I need to do to my engine?(Fuel System, Injectors, Plugs, Tuning, Timing)

I know these are a few questions, but Ill appreciate any input...

Thanks

For a 150 you should probly do a wet kit, u can adjust it better. Window switch and bottle heater are good money spent. And get NGK TR6's for plugs.Gap at about .038". You might also want to upgrade your fuel pump. Don't know if 3.1 pump can supply enough fuel for the 5.7 and the 150 shot togethor. Think about your rearend too, is it the reg 10" or a smaller one for the 3.1 model?

pump, plugs, window switch, bottle heater, pressure gauge and you couldn't be happier.
Another thing you might want to check is the size of your fuel lines. I don't know how big they where for the 3.1 . Other then all that, nothing else comes to mind unless someone else can chime in. Check out the link in my sig, you might find the Lock-Out feature usefull.
